Ebyssian
is one of the few black dragons still alive in Azeroth. Ebyssian's egg was purified before his birth, thanks to the efforts of Huln Highmountain wielding the Hammer of Khaz'goroth, making Ebyssian over 10,000 years in age and the oldest uncorrupted black dragon in existence.
Since his birth, Ebyssian pays gratitude to Huln Highmountain's selflessness by watching over the chieftain's descendants, taking upon the guise of
Spiritwalker Ebonhorn
, a highmountain tauren with black skin and horns. During the questline introducing the Highmountain Tauren as a playable race, it is discovered that Ebonhorn cannot leave Highmountain, as this would put the black dragon in risk of falling to corruption once more.
Ebyssian's Birth
Sometime after the War of the Ancients, the tauren hero Huln Highmountain used the Hammer of Khaz'goroth, one of the titan pillars of creation, to banish the corrupted dragon aspect Deathwing from the Broken Isles. Sometime after this, Huln and the drogbar Igrul the Scalebane came across a batch of black dragon eggs in the vault of Neltharion's Lair. Igrul mentioned that they should destroy all the eggs, but Huln instead used the powers of the Hammer of Khaz'goroth to purify one of the eggs, permanently freeing the egg from the Old God's corruption.
Sometime after, the purified egg hatched, and Huln Highmountain called the black whelp "Ebonhorn", after his tiny black horns. Ebyssian chose his own dragon name, but he has since faithfully served the Highmountain family under the guise of highmountain tauren Spiritwalker Ebonhorn. Ebonhorn served each and every one of Huln's descendants during their reign as High Chieftains, revealing his secret to them once they've ascended to High Chieftain.
Comic: A Mountain Divided
When the Burning Legion finally returned for their Third Invasion of Azeroth, Ebonhorn called for a meeting between all tauren tribes in Highmountain - the leaders being Ulan Highmountain, Jale Rivermane, Lasan Skyhorn and Torok Bloodtotem, the meeting also including the underking of the drogbar, Dargrul. In the meeting, Ebonhorn revealed that the Legion would fall at the hands of champions from outside Highmountain, empowered by the might of the Hammer of Khaz'goroth and the people of Highmountain standing together.
Ebonhorn prophesizing the adventurers coming to Highmountain and using the Hammer
of Khaz'goroth, as well as the strength of the Highmountain tribes, against the Burning Legion.
This caused distress through the chieftains, claiming that the Hammer of Khaz'goroth belonged to the people of Highmountain alone. Ulan, being the High Chieftain, claimed that they would follow the spirits, with Rivermane, Skyhorn and Bloodtotem following begrudgingly. However, Dargrul claimed he had also seen Neltharion's Vault, and saw nothing on outsiders, only the Highmountain's strength would drive back the Legion.
Without any warning, Dargrul charged forward and stole the Hammer of Khaz'goroth, using it to kill Ulan before fleeing. Disappointed at the outcome of the meeting, Ebonhorn apologized by saying he never meant for disaster to happen. Mayla Highmountain, Ulan's daughter, simply replied that disaster happened anyway.

Legion
Ebonhorn made his debut during the Legion expansion, being very present through Highmountain's storyline.
Highmountain
Ebonhorn is first seen at Riverbend, the home of the Rivermane Tribe. Jale Rivermane calls Ebonhorn a fool but still asks the adventurer to aid with evacuating the village, sending them to Ebonhorn (
地底之王来了
). Shortly after that, Dargrul appears and uses the Hammer of Khaz'goroth to destroy Riverbend, sending Ebonhorn to direct the adventurer towards killing the drogbar in the area. After that, they meet with Warbrave Oro, who fails to kill Dargrul and gets killed in the process (
达古尔与圣锤
). After this, Ebonhorn heads to the capital of Thunder Totem, asking the adventurer to escort Jale Rivermane there (
前往高地
).
Riverbend, after the destruction caused by the Hammer of Khaz'goroth.
In Thunder Totem, Mayla tells the adventurer that Ebonhorn is insisting on showing the player the ways of the Highmountain tauren to make them understand what is to come (
与灵魂同行
). Ebonhorn then guides the player through a series of visions, showing them the tale of Huln Highmountain (
胡恩传奇
). After the visions are over, Ebonhorn travels to Mayla to the Path of Huln to perform the ritual to ascent Mayla to High Chieftain.
In the Neltharion's Vault, the player, Mayla, and Ebonhorn see more visions, this time depicting Huln Highmountain using the Hammer of Khaz'goroth to banish Deathwing from Highmountain (
对抗死亡之翼
). Before entering the final vision, Ebonhorn tells Mayla that the tauren need a leader like Huln, who has the courage and strength to face anything. Ebonhorn also told Mayla that she had to witness a final vision before ascending to High Chieftain - The vision of Huln using the Hammer of Khaz'goroth to purify the black dragon egg that would eventually give birth to Ebonhorn himself (
泰坦对决
).
As the vision ends, Ebonhorn shifts into his dragon form. Mayla is in shock from the discovery but is assured by Ebyssian that he is still the same Ebonhorn that she has known since being a child (
古老的秘密
). Ebyssian then pronounced Mayla as the new High Chieftain of the Highmountain (
大酋长
).
Ebonhorn reveals himself as the black dragon Ebyssian to Mayla.
After the ritual is over, Ebonhorn is seen again in Neltharion's Lair, where he joins Navarrog in ending Dargrul's drogbar reign and reclaiming the Hammer of Khaz'goroth (
奈萨里奥的巢穴:地底之王之死
). After the Hammer is returned to Dalaran to be safeguarded by the Kirin Tor, Ebonhorn returned to Thunder Totem to continue working on family matters.
Battle for Azeroth
Ebonhorn officially takes a stand as a member of the Black Dragonflight, but not before aiding the Highmountain Tauren some more.
Highmountain Tauren Allied Race
After the success of the Argus Campaign, Mayla accepted an invitation to attend a feast with members of the Horde in Thunder Bluff (
款待同胞
). However, when Baine greeted the Horde champion and his Highmountain Tauren guests, Ebonhorn was tormented by the whispers of the C'Thrax Uul'gyneth, a servant of the Old Gods (
黑暗之力
). Ebonhorn and Mayla were forced to return to Thunder Totem while the Horde dealt with Uul'gyneth's invasion in Thunder Bluff. Ebonhorn leaving Highmountain meant the wards that he kept there were weakened, allowing the darkness to seep through once more to Highmountain (
胡恩的高岭
).
Ebonhorn, struggling against the whispers of the Old Gods.
Sometime after, Baine Bloodhoof and the Horde player returned to Thunder Totem to help heal Ebonhorn, who was struggling to keep the darkness from consuming his soul (
黑角怎么样了?
). Mayla sent the champion to Spiritwalker Greysky, who has the Horde champion go through a ritual to walk in the memories of both Huln Highmountain, Igrul the Scalebane and Oenia Skyhorn to help restore the wards that protect Highmountain from corruupting forces (
亡黯的诅咒
). After the wards were re-established, Ebonhorn woke up and revealed that Uul'gyneth wanted to return and conquer Highmountain.
After this, Baine Bloodhoof, Mayla, Ebonhorn and the Horde player joined Lasan Skyhorn, Aviash and Jale Rivermane at Highmountain Summit to restore the final ward (
最后的结界
). However, their efforts fail, and Uul'gyneth is revived into the physical realm, forcing the Horde player to kill the C'Thrax in the darkness (
黑暗之兽
). After Uul'gyneth is defeated, Ebonhorn revealed his draconic form to Baine Bloodhoof, who promised to keep it a secret. As a result of these events, the Highmountain Tauren pledged their allegiance to the Horde (
团结是部落的力量!
).

Rise of Azshara
After MOTHER is brought to the Chamber of Heart and calculates Azeroth's situation, she mentions that Magni needs to gather forces from all Dragonflights to help heal the world, and first sent players out to Highmountain, where Ebonhorn and Navarrog are investigating a disturbance in Neltharion's Lair (
地下的骚动
). Entering the lair, Ebonhorn helps the player soothe the Azerite elementals going crazy in the area, and after proving their strength to the earth elemental reigning the area, they claim the essence of the black dragonflight and return it to the Chamber of Heart (
事无绝对
).
Ebonhorn then introduces himself to MOTHER and Magni Bronzebeard as one of the few uncorrupted black dragons alive. Magni is relieved that an uncorrupted black dragon is aiding in his mission to heal Azeroth, and warmly welcomes Ebonhorn to the Chamber of Heart, where the essence of the Black Dragonflight is used to activate the Heart Forge, forge used to empower the Heart of Azeroth (
友善面容
).
Ebonhorn stands in the Chamber of Heart as the Black Dragonflight representative.
Patch 8.2.5
Magni summons players to the Chamber of Heart once more - Ebonhorn is in danger of falling to the whispers of the Old Gods once more, with MOTHER threatening to sanitize the black dragon. Magni manages to stop MOTHER from killing Blackhorn, and the blue dragon Kalecgos sends players on a quest to locate another black dragon,
Wrathion
. Wrathion has studied the Old Gods before, and would likely be able to help the adventurer save Ebonhorn.
Ebonhorn is quarantined and almost sanitized by MOTHER.
Although Wrathion is still missing by the end of the short questline, the young black dragon knew Ebonhorn's situation - In the Karazhan Catacombs, he left behind a potion and a note, the note saying that he knew Ebonhorn was falling to corruption and the potion would clear Ebonhorn's mind of the Old Gods' influence. It seems like Wrathion found a way to cleanse Old God corruption. After drinking the potion, Ebonhorn's mind is cleaned up.
Visions of N'Zoth
With 8.3 and the return of Wrathion, Ebonhorn starts to meet other dragons for the first time as a member of the black dragonflight.
In the Chamber of Heart, the two black dragons discuss the rise of the Black Empire and the future of Azeroth together with the dragon aspects Alexstrasza, Merithra and Kalecgos:
Alexstrasza the Life-Binder: N'Zoth's minions are rising across Azeroth. The red dragonflight's numbers are too few to fight them at every turn.
Merithra of the Dream: The green dragonflight would aid your cause, but the Void continues to besiege the Dream.
Kalecgos: Senegos has informed me that the blue dragonflight is occupied with safeguarding the Nexus.
Ebonhorn: A pity the black dragonflight cannot join the fray and fulfill our ancient charge to protect Azeroth.
Wrathion: That is why we are here, Ebyssian. Our brothers and sisters are gone, so we must carry on the fight in their stead.
Kalecgos: I am relieved that the Horde and Alliance have focused their ire toward N'Zoth... and away from each other.
Alexstrasza the Life-Binder: Agreed. Each time they have waged war, the world has paid the price.
Merithra of the Dream: Then why did we not intervene and bring an end to their conflict before so many lives were lost?
Alexstrasza the Life-Binder: It is not our place to impose our will upon the mortal races. To do so would make us tyrants.
Wrathion: There is a difference between issuing edicts and offering guidance. What say you, Ebyssian?
Ebonhorn: Far be it from me to contradict the Dragonqueen. But I do believe that as I walked among them in mortal form, the Highmountain have benefited from my counsel.
Alexstrasza the Life-Binder: Perhaps. But be wary, lest you find yourselves following the path of "Victor Nefarius" and "Katrana Prestor".
Ebonhorn: Never, Life-Binder. I swear it.
